  3. My two pence worth. I actually was a FX37 owner for nearly three years and traded it in for a NX. Positives: 1) Very quick for such a big car. 2) all the toys included. Heated/vent seats. Panoramic camera, lane departure etc. 3) The attention the car got ( good and bad!) Negatives 1) The interior was terrible. The new CT will put it to shame, and I really mean that. Plastic rubbish everywhere. 2) Servicing costs are astronomical as well as road tax. Replaced the tyres (21 Dunlops ) at a cost of £1400. Apparently at that time these particular tyres were the only option. 4) No extended warranty. This is a big let down as its a massively complicated car. 3) Very cumbersome at low speeds. I also had a Q50 hybrid for a 36 hour extended test drive and most of the toys from the FX were present in the Q50. The powertrain is good. The steering is awful imo. The dual screen interface is very buggy and suffered from really bad lag aka 2008 smartphones. The IS300h/GS300h is a superior choice.

Put the car in reverse ( make sure the L and R window switch is set to either left or right) then adjust the dip for left and right mirrors accordingly .Once you are happy with the position move gear lever to P. Now when you select reverse the mirrors should dip to your previous setting , as long as the mirror switch is set to L or R .
